Major drought in northern Ghana

Food shortages feared

There has been no rain in northern Ghana for more than two months and the persistent drought is drying up the crops in the fields. Farmers now have little hope of a success­ful harvest and are expecting huge losses, especially in the staple crops of rice, maize, peanuts and millet.

Food production has already fallen significantly, causing alarm bells to ring. There is a threat of food shortages and possibly famine. Affected farmers have expressed fears that even if the rains start now, it could be too late to reverse the damage caused by the drought. Normally, they would have started harvesting long ago. In addition, planting for the next season is sup­posed to have already started, but this is not possible at the moment.

Alhaji Mohammed, honoured as National Best Farmer in 2021, sees no improvement. His 3,000 hectares should have been cultivated long ago, but he is still waiting for rain. Like many of his colleagues, he puts the current situation down to climate change.
